I don't know what actual size means for surf(). It's a 2.5D perspective rendering of a 2D image/matrix. To get such a rendering you have to have the viewpoint off angle (not normal incidence). You could have actual size if you were looking straight down , perpendicularly to the surface, but then that is just what you would see if you were using imshow(). I attach a demo (adapted from code the Mathworks image processing team sent me) to demonstrate how to display an image as "actual" size (image pixel-for-screen pixel) using a "scrollpanel".
